Herbal Succor for That Stubborn Cough
Are you tired of that persistent cough that won't quit? A natural approach might just work with herbal remedies that soothe your airways and bring relief.
Many herbs have been used their cough-suppressing properties over time.
Some of the best-known herbs include:
* **Ginger:** This warming spice can relieve congestion, making it easier to cough out.
* **Licorice Root:** Famous for its flavor, licorice root can also help soothe the throat and reduce inflammation.
* **Thyme:** This aromatic herb has been traditionally employed to treat coughs.
Remember, it's recommended to seek advice from a medical expert before starting any new herbal treatment. They can help you determine the safest and most effective options for your individual needs.
